Dead as Disco Patch Notes — May 5, 2026

Welcome to Early Access and thanks for supporting us!
Idols and Skill
-4 full story levels are available now, with more on the way!
-Take down Hemlock, Arora, Dex, and Prophet, and earn back your power
-Unlock new abilities in the Skill Trees to keep the groove going
The Encore
-Charlie has finally made it back home
-Explore the bar where it all began, and use your rising popularity to fix up the place and start returning it to its former glory
-Learn the story of the band as you interact with the Idols after defeating them
-Earn cosmetics to style as you fight and build your rockstar wardrobe
-Play your own music at the Jukebox to make the Encore your own - My Music is even supported here!
Infinite Disco
-Play through dozens of challenges and compete on the Leaderboards for top scores. What strategies will win the day?
-Or just groove at your own pace in Free Play
-Create your own challenges by selecting from Arenas, Objectives, Mods, and Enemies (you can even share your created challenges with others!). Wanna fight 10 Hemlocks at once? Go nuts.
-The Free Play options for custom challenges will continue to get expanded throughout Early Access
-Keep your eye out for new Challenges and Arenas also appearing in patches throughout Early Access
Gameplay
-General gameplay has undergone more improvements, fix fixes, and polish
Music
-Jam out to dozens of tracks - both licensed hits that you know, and original music unique to Dead as Disco
-Of course, My Music is there for you to play to any song you have locally!
-Streamer Safe mode is available in Settings > Audio for folks that want to safely stream without any licensed tracks
Misc
-Hear Charlie and the Idols voices for the first time!
-Updated mixes for many songs
-Steam Deck is fully supported and certified!
-and of course, many bug fixes and optimizations
Known Issues:
Fixes coming to a hotfix near you! We expect most (if not all) of these to be addressed in a hotfix next week!
-Setting a BPM with a decimal in it can have issues in My Music
-It is possible to get some enemies to spawn just outside of arena bounds, particularly when using the arc spawner pattern
-New arena unlocks require the player to leave Infinite Disco and come back to see them
-Selected arena can show the incorrect thing if the player leaves to Stage Select and immediately returns
-Arena selection can show CosmoDome as the selected Arena if the player exits Infinite Disco on Color 3 for a different arena
-On user created challenges - “Perform an ability a certain amount of times” objective does not display the move name after leaving Infinite Disco and returning
-On user created challenges - Arora’s projectiles do not always correctly fire on some arenas
-Drumstick unlocks are hard to see due to the glow on all of them
-Playing a Shared Challenge immediately after importing the Custom Song can enter a state where there is no music
